De’Longhi tapped Brad Pitt (longtime face of the brand) and director Taika Waititi for a new spot that just premiered at the Venice Film Festival. The setup: Pitt struggles to nail “Perfetto” while an Italian voiceover critiques his accent, even the dog looks unimpressed.


The machine he’s using? $1,499.95. And the “upgrade” flashed at the end? $1,999.95.
